Stuart McKinnon
Stuart started martial arts at 4 years old following his fathers foot steps in Shotokan Karate. Stuart’s father originally owned Karate schools in Scotland and Australia giving Stuart his passion for martial arts. Stuart achieved first dan black belt at 10 years of age, competing in numerous tournaments virtually undefeated as a junior until the age of 17 where he was introduced to Muay Thai kickboxing.
At this point Stuart realised kickboxing was his next big challenge. Training closely with the founder of Bulldog Gym Nick Stone has been Stuarts mentor and trainer since 1992 travelling around Australia stamping the Bulldog name in the ring where ever they went. Together they formed a life long friendship.
Stuarts second home was Thailand’s Fairtex training camp in Bangkok where he learnt physical and mental conditioning.
Stuart now passes his experience and techniques onto his students at Bulldog Gym Castle Hill.
Stuart’s focus is on his younger brother Steven McKinnon whos is the current WBC World Champion and Bulldog Gyms other young guns, Nathan 'Nasty Boy' Robson one to look out for.
Stuart has also trained many World and National Champions some of these include Shane Meads, Frank Zammit, Danny Abduhla and Mick Neilland. Stuart also trains a number of young up and coming fighters that are constantly in the winner’s corner. Stuart was also undefeated as a boxer, but passion has always been Muay Thai.

Steve McKinnon
Steve following in his brothers footsteps also starting martial arts at a young age under the guide of his father achieving black belt and moving over to Muay Thai at the age of 15.
Steve is still a professional fighter and the current WBC World Champion.
Steve is known more for his aggression and power, combined with Stuart’s speed and technique makes for the perfect trainers.
Steve also extensively trained and lived in Thailand over the years.
Steve’s fight record is 57 fights, 50 wins, 26 by KO.
Steve also has a number of belts to his name which include:
2 x NSW Champion
2 x Australian Champion
1 x South Pacific Champion
1x Commonwealth Champion
8x World Champion
Patrik Dittrich
Patrik has around 20 years of experience in muay thai, kickboxing and boxing. He moved to Australia in 2014 and began Muay Thai training at Bulldog Gym Manly with legendary Nick Stone.
After retiring from professional fighting after more than 30 fights, he now shares his knowledge and experience at Bulldog Gym Castle Hill.
Patrik adapts to his clients needs and physical capabilities making him a great trainer for all ages and abilities. He primarily focuses on technique and conditioning.

Jess Coetzee
Started training at Bulldog Gym Castle Hill in 2014 to lose weight and get fit.
Jess began to love the training and came in everyday. Next thing Jess knew, she was preparing for her first fight.
Jess' love for fitness and fighting makes her a great trainer for those wanting to get fit and lose weight. Jess has turned her experience into her passion and loves to share her knowledge with everyone.

Nathan Robson
Started training Muay Thai at Bulldog Gym Castle Hill at the young age of 14 and became a professional fighter at the age of 18. His knowledge and talent is far beyond his young age, he has learnt from the best and this shines through in his performance while fighting.
His passion, love and dedication to the sport is shown through his hard work in training and portrayed during his personal training and training others.
26 Fights; 19 Wins; 10 KO

Chris Aliendi
"I have had a passion for combat sports all my life."
Combat sports led me to compete and then turn to coaching.
He has been a trainer since 2013. Chris has coached Professional and Amateur fighters to World, National and State Title Champions in Boxing, Muay Thai and Kickboxing.
He is also a Professional and Amateur Official for Boxing, Muay Thai, and MMA and have worked with organisations such as the UFC.

Huss Aridah
“Martial arts is a way of life, a journey to discover your true self, no matter how long it takes. You can try to take the easy road but once pressure comes the holes start to be revealed. So listen to your coach and train hard!“
Huss came to bulldog gym in 2002 . "I lacked a lot of confidence and drive growing up and wanted to change that". He stayed learning under Stuart for 5 years and 4 fights.
Fast forward to where he is right now, Huss is a high level purple belt in Brazilian jiu jitsu and have had fights in mma, bjj Kickboxing, K1 and FTR. He has also had the privilege of being a full time training partner with former UFC light heavyweight fighter James Tehuna on 2 occasions, both of which he was victorious. Huss also has his cert IV as a fitness instructor.
